I have a 2013 Civic LX I bought new it is just turning 400,000 KM (248,548 M) 90% highway
The plugs were changed at 100,000 KM (62,137 M)
I put a wheel bearing and used axle on the passenger side a couple years ago..
I do the oil every 8 .000
Transition fluid, coolant, tires, brakes,
A couple years ago I had a throttle body sensor error that my buddy cleared and still OK.
I`m getting 6.9L/100KM or 34 miles to the gallon.
I don’t know if I should change the plugs or do anything else or should I leave it alone how long can this car go?

Re: 2013 LX with 400,000 KM
Plugs will go 100k miles so if they were last replaced at 62k I would probably just change them.
If properly maintained I don't think they have a "lifespan".
